Tyra .+ Tiara, looking forward to hearing all of your stories today. We’d love to hear about a project that you’ve worked on that’s meant a lot to you.
At the beginning of each year, the first quarter of every year, we always strive to challenge ourselves with a creative project that we have never done before. Something that scares us, but will help us grow as artists, performers, and business women. We started working on our first officially single in January of 2018, ‘Moonlight’ on all major music platforms. That was a big step from creating music on our laptop to selling it to the world, and since then, it has been one of our highest selling streamed songs. In January of 2019, we scheduled a three day music session with amazing musicians, engineers, and producers that have worked with the Grammy nominated artist Leon Bridges, to work on our second single ‘Nevermind’. This was our first time collaborating with other experienced musicians in a professional studio, for twelve hours a day, focused on one goal; Creating magic!. This definitely pushed our creativity and our work ethic, and we showed ourselves that putting your all into your dreams will make them a reality. Continuing with the theme, in January 2020, we were invited to perform at our first music festival in Dallas. Although we had performed millions of times before, this was the first time we got to be apart of a show were the acts were from all over the country, and we needed to prove to ourselves that we could put on a great show for people who have never seen us live. Thankfully, we did just that! In January of 2021, we were planning to release our debut album, ‘Hollow Cherries’ later that year. However, we knew that we needed to do something we have never done before to make that album a success-a music video. We were nervous, scared, and did not know how to start. However, we found the right director, created our vision on paper, invested in our dream, and produced our first music video for ‘Motorcycle’. We could go on for days how that music video changed our lives, but that will have to be for another interview :). So far we have taken you through all of the milestones at the top of every year. In 2022, the most recent project that we tackled, was by far the most challenging but the most rewarding. It was time to go on tour. We were anxious, but we had a plan. The first thing we had to do was find venues and shows to perform at. We reached out to many promoters, event planners, and business owners. We negotiated for months and got booked for the shows! There were several No’s along the way and through that, we realized you can never quit. You must keep persevering when things do not appear to be going your way. Next, we needed a band. Yes, we could use a backing track to perform on tour, but we wanted to bring another element to the tour. We wanted live instruments and great musicians that got our vision, and we found just that. From there we rehearsed a month, non-stop, to prepare for the tour. Some days went late into the night and there were days, where we were tired and sick, but we knew what we wanted. We wanted to put on great show every night of the tour and that came with sacrifice. We took our time in crafting the best set list for each show, and picking the perfect stage outfit. The stage lights had to be right, audio equipment had to clear, and we had to make sure the ambiance was set correctly for the show to run smoothly. We absolutely enjoyed crafting this tour from the ground up, and look to go back on tour this summer. We could not have done it without our band members and the support from our supporters who truly care about our craft. We will continue to challenge ourselves and push our boundaries no matter how nervous or frightened we may get. We know the reward is worth it.
Awesome – so before we get into the rest of our questions, can you briefly introduce yourself to our readers.
From Dallas, Texas, we are twin duo and recording artists Tyra + Tiara. We garner our sound through influences from classic soul, alternative r&b, and inspiration from a mix of rock and romantic storytelling. Writing from a place of authenticity and relatability is what drives our creativity in hopes to reach the hearts of every listener. With our eclectic sound, we strive for our music to transcend any genre and location, serenading the hearts of festival goers, music enthusiasts, and even international audiences. As little girls, we remember the feeling of first picking up the mic at the age of six years old, and to this day, never putting it down, continuing their passion of performance and storytelling through our music.
